Indigenous Fishing on the Fraser River in connection with Fort Langley
Partner
Parks Canada (2024)
Deliverables
Report for the creation of a display at Fort Langley
Project description
Initiated by Parks Canada, this project sought to gather information on traditional Stó:lō fishing practices on the Fraser River, such as dip-netting, night fishing, and ceremonial practices like the First Salmon Ceremony, in order to support the development of interpretive signs and programming at Fort Langley National Historic Site and increase public awareness of Indigenous fishing knowledge and practices.
Student involvement
PARC students gathered existing research from a variety of sources on traditional fishing practices and formatted that into a report for Parks Canada.
